Financial Summaries

On Nov. 3, 1998, Seattle voters overwhelmingly approved the $196.4 million “Libraries for All” bond measure to upgrade The Seattle Public Library with new facilities, technology, and books. The bond measure, which can be used only for construction of libraries, is funding a new central library and new and improved branches.
